Research status of low carbon smelting for metallized burden in blast furnace
Low-carbon smelting in blast furnace is the key pathway to achieve the"carbon peaking"and"carbon neu-trality"goals in iron and steel industry.Blast furnace smelting with metallized burden(MB)is an effective measure to promote energy saving and consumption reduction in blast furnace,which can reduce the coke ratio and CO2 emis-sion and increase the yield of blast furnace.The current status of MB blast furnace smelting in terms of theoretical research and application at home and abroad is reviewed.The influence of MB on blast furnace smelting perform-ance,thermal dynamics,energy consumption and yield is revealed.By evaluating the impact of MB blast furnace smelting on the production cost and CO2 emission of the blast furnace,the analysis of economy and ecology is carried out.Adding MB to blast furnace is conducive to reducing the cost of ton iron.There are some limiting factors such as MB price,natural gas price,furnace burden structure,etc.,which have strong advantages in energy saving and environmental protection.Finally,the future development of MB blast furnace smelting and the direction of efforts are briefly analyzed.
